Mai sunt 9 zile pana cand  ”la creme de la creme” a snowboard-ului mondial se va strange la Innsbruck pentru a decola de pe un kicker monstruos!! Puteti urmari evenimentul LIVE de la fata locului urmand imaginea de mai jos.

total length: about 150m
start height: 50 m above level zero
length inrun: 75m
gap: about 8m
leap: about 30m
drop height: 19m
landing height: 16.5m
width inrun: 6.5m
width landing: 21m
slope inrun: 42°
Snowmass: 700 cbm
Construction time: about 10 days

The riders list of this 6star Swatch TTR World Snowboard Tour event is led by the third of the last event and third of the Swatch TTR World Ranking List 2007/2008 Peetu Piiroinen (FIN/20) and the last years fourth Antti Autti (FIN/23). The fourth of the Swatch TTR World Ranking List 2007/2008 Risto Mattila (FIN/27), Kim Rune Hansen (NOR/20) and ?old master? Terje Haakonsen (NOR/34) bring more Scandinavian power to Tyrol, too.

The youngsters Arthur Longo (FRA/20), Colin Frei (SUI/20) and the daredevil Manuel Pietropoli (ITA/18), who has the heart after his unfortunate bail last year will be attending from the Alps. The Zillertal locals Werner Stock (AUT/21) and Peter König (AUT/20) enjoy their home field advantage. The German flag is represented by Christophe Schmidt (GER/25) from Schliersee, eighth at the Olympic Halfpipe 2006.

The head from overseas is the Swatch TTR World Tour fifth Andy Finch (USA/27). For sure he will as always stick with his motto ?Go big or go home?. We can also look forward to the 16 years old new blood hope Seb Toutant (CAN/16). The quarter pipe specialists Steve Fisher (USA/26), Shayne Pospisil (USA/23) and Chad Otterstrom (USA/32) are coming to the Bergisel, too. In total there will be 24 riders to compete.
